In our first session together, here's what you can expect
I use a trauma-informed, somatic (body-based) approach, which means we focus not only on your thoughts and emotions, but also on how your experiences live in your body. You won't be expected to share everything at once. Instead, we move at a pace that feels comfortable to you. In our first session we will: Gently explore what brings you to therapy Focus on helping you feel grounded, safe, and supported begin building awareness of how stress and emotions show up in your body identify tools to help you feel more calm, present, and in control

Many of the people I work with feel overwhelmed, emotionally exhausted, or disconnected from themselves after difficult life experiences. Trauma can live not only in our thoughts, but also nervous system and body. Because of this, my approach integrates evidence-based psychotherapy with somatic and restorative practices that help regulate the nervous system. With this being said, I bring a deeply compassionate, intuitive and integrative approach to therapy, blending clinical expertise with body-based healing practices to support meaningful, lasting, change.

Trauma Informed Care
Individual is the one in charge, and I as the therapist is a friendly guide that will help develop tools and coping strategies for life transitions. I help the individual heal the wounds of the past, come to terms with the present, and feel safe and secure in self and environment.
Couples Counseling
I help couples build stronger connections, secure attachments, and increase ways intimacy is shown and effective communication to assist in decreasing conflicts where may arise.
Somatic
Body based healing approach that looks like: breath work, breathing exercises, mindfulness practice, Trauma Informed Yoga (optional)
Family Therapy
Child and parent family therapy, helping with co-regulation, parenting, and behaviors, and family dynamics.
